3-(S)-(+)-(1-Carbamoyl-1,1-diphenylmethyl)pyrroloidine-L-(+)-tartarate [ 134002-26-9 ]

Cas Number: 134002-26-9
Product Code
113858
Product Name
3-(S)-(+)-(1-Carbamoyl-1,1-diphenylmethyl)pyrroloidine-L-(+)-tartarate
Cas Number
134002-26-9
Molecular Formula
C22H26N2O7
Appearance
White powder
MW: 430.45104